We all want to look smarter than we really are, and there are ways we hide our
disadvantages from others. Some of us like to use big words in our speech, or use long
sentences in our conversations and writing. Some of us like to talk too much or too loudly to
show his confidence. However, not all of these ways work and sometimes they even have
opposite(相反的) effects and make you look stupid.
Researchers found that people trying to look smart had a few behaviors in common.
Among them were looking at others while listening or speaking, sittin8; up straight, putting
on a serious face and avoiding certain movements, such as touching their hair or faces. The
research also showed the smarter people wore a confident expression rather than a poker face,
and spoke clearly in a very pleasant voice, and were also serious about their conversation
partners-nodding, smiling and looking at their eyes.
Some other features can also shape others' first impressions(印象). According to a
study in Swiss Psychology, wearing eyeglasses can lead strangers to regard you as cleverer.
But you may not need glasses if you are beautiful. A Czech study found that certain facial
features-narrow face, long nose, and thin chin-make one look both attractive and smart to
others.
People who try to appear smarter are advised to read classic books, according to The
Atlantic, Of course, if you don't have time to read, watching movies adapted from(改编于)
these classics is also helpful.
